From 94b36f0820f8da0db9172ca02bcb970a26b9cbf1 Mon Sep 17 00:00:00 2001 From: inigoortega Date: Tue, 17 Sep 2019 12:51:57 +0200 Subject: [PATCH] More scripts. Kernel script to be run with root dwm changes are useless --- dwm/dwm-6.2/config.h | 2 +- dwm/dwm-6.2/dwm | Bin 71424 -> 71424 bytes dwm/dwm-6.2/dwm.o | Bin 60480 -> 60592 bytes scripts/download-current-video.sh | 12 ++++++++++++ scripts/download-selected-video.sh | 7 +++++++ scripts/watch-select-twitch.sh | 7 +++++++ scripts/xampp-folder.sh | 3 +++ termscripts/kernel-update.sh | 20 ++++++++++---------- 8 files changed, 40 insertions(+), 11 deletions(-) create mode 100644 scripts/download-current-video.sh create mode 100644 scripts/download-selected-video.sh create mode 100644 scripts/watch-select-twitch.sh create mode 100644 scripts/xampp-folder.sh diff --git a/dwm/dwm-6.2/config.h b/dwm/dwm-6.2/config.h index d3f8a7c..7c8ae2b 100644 --- a/dwm/dwm-6.2/config.h +++ b/dwm/dwm-6.2/config.h @@ -35,7 +35,7 @@ static const Rule rules[] = { /* class instance title tags mask isfloating monitor */ { "Gimp", NULL, NULL, 0, 1, -1 }, { "Firefox", NULL, NULL, 1 << 8, 0, -1 }, -{ "Tor Browser", NULL, NULL, 1 << 8, 0, -1 }, +{ "Tor Browser", "Navigator",NULL, 1 << 8, 0, -1 }, { "TelegramDesktop", NULL, NULL, 1 << 6, 0, -1 }, { "Workrave", NULL, NULL, ~0, 1, -1 }, { "mpv", "gl", NULL, 1 << 5, 0, -1 }, diff --git a/dwm/dwm-6.2/dwm b/dwm/dwm-6.2/dwm index 88d6f1393d5b05bdcb22bea2da0e261b0af6f019..f9689399930cf8b524fce6e741be22a6b3cb7b12 100755 GIT binary patch delta 3692 zcmZ{n3s6)?7KXbAFko;P0^~BH49E~h5eK6wFluD7uJ78#U5%KyBF1OdUCt?SVYspj{@#SVRNs_i&>A>CYW3jRJn>tzvZ=;jfcahy|rEE#^ zzV75bL}`)~yyAT&)DLz#BIoDWZ3A(CDJ9m)Td8>Cob;25p6sMIDf&Styi`K&cbm{^Fzd64y%FM~ZifledpX!uwe9 z#yNSPP=Z$C&n)Y-C0up=ie*?pw+pW$t_kJCA$ljZ3_Y&1)rG2b{9huluB*YM|aSDfO8jucqJcp2RQF*4>5tswFyOgexCL zOZP^2_)lPL_LOZA{+4}v2fF(vt_pg4RpQzY7q4P}NLaIcX~OEnRaB8P-M+W!zd74d zHtiMSi3?+=z7Rt1%2*4S>&KXHp%6{be+9=upH(D8GMEPL0)vZ%Xa|!)PsBR_8o*v~ z0jMbvVgtAwJP3Ax?ci;&2Yd*+_G2k*pBWAC7XJut1>Y$Zq81!cCB*QT7>fsIfcwE@ z@JnzPcpuCI=TxIUxCOL=1a^Y`j|t(9eLEE#1a1H$!4z;JIH(5k+*25f#LW%}m0&IS z0Bi-99T%b(6riUEV-2+!5NJIiL@b#6l@Li_LOt4npMmY*W3U%|?<6|z&)DZ*3$X}n zZxDjL%-9of5P0bfW;O*k{k{=m8JGwj1RsGd;GAc$ugL*K+D#R4U6Et2DBE?e;0XM_JD_{(GADjic zw;%wh12=$Uz#ZV9z+CX}U^VzD*aQ}U*TF`x7mWT6OW?)WJa71Dj3)=DgA2e0Fbf>ki6;bmZeX|iFm~%E z0)o0O1O(@UyTDGc8a#Omn-C1WjimuMg1-0{%IQWtFzO!s;5P6HSZ?USYlGKq<3k}f zfu}+Jt9bH97!cSA&I4D|(7Z6@ubFv9o=RzXVcI?WF}e11WxGb>IuE}Js?QtCTj*(C zfa*pb4a}d!$5TSSkuRe3`~aRvMfp*Kx8~!y2;ub< zS}-=^De7VC+6v~EX;jEeztQ5L>7jK&%cIhKe>zk!fxkgF3c~p`@-8&;on$IZ41Qc9 z#7H^HEVX8u+W&Xzpy_g#%z)ntWSN(#xiFju($m6#p}}VC61gsl+-D>FCTL4+id}1m zMr1nb<7b8k?})7g;p&Q7E0M@GZ85U0c<4_*G2G*qHm6l z;#u_csKob>Us3qr2dFhpu49ttXuWN`{xJJc`xW|2QNWlLWkO`gH72W*RNK|=@{A6b za~$+DvTkcRSskPLQmrwm-Gd;_fPW{I7KQL+`mRXl#wvyAB2$$Qc@~f6`^Z$R;{}vZ zEUBJV(fZ=ocobz9Pv%3Zt9b9=mg7RmLF|F&+lC}}Iu7}+m9k58d^^>bg!A2WwM&1M{ZvoGN~iG@`lwXrw+1;YO6~w9 z2)~KQW0{m+8p5yAx1~BhpYGxsPXo$y`~XFiP2lD9x3Ul(KtEQ_uFVd$~^R@p#9)3fP_^w(r zTj?(gX%@3zE%B42tq$RO8ec7`Ze6B#ssniheFQ0iGOIVML>mn`_B!^!>|^2lpOl8{ zCMr7ip6dQJ>R%Ix)6~$K6pl?(6EJu+@~v$l@gmGYM{=2h-v*@ARO+ai&QDn)j=%3k z*0Xu4lQ|h3Ui?)Lfg)FIqLt^ucsm83lgNBd>xe zlLK2$xZ;f2)~dr9^Ve1#wYF+3hPGBWQ*5ri_iakl7{yLk>`2A_T(N@`J5#X@WV)t% z-BHWY+Hw3eD777}9Avqco!8VH1J1sF1Vc4l^Ko-w-VA%NL&77aclf#Zuxe1kuwhwF zbgaiI*)rzF1vkFX;&D4s)t@N`cYjVF-`$V>8{92v9V4(W9Nsrq#yIn0kuZ$&6{uLJS!u?2lDfewv0?49_106XO9w_(I%VEKm0PZzAzo1Y1J8X WVS3joUtV=*?TxNiW&84Y)&BsZuB-L{ delta 3599 zcmZ{n3s6+o8OP6A7PD(~SzO571!19ppkNl%jG`uj6$Kxuo#=?x7sfF*bw=%^iYX1! zB%^7yLOv9Y_#n~<2+L#TrT8F5G@t?%5s)enBp4IKNK%_ga{9l!ca82$&&<8Q`~AQ3 zy65rTbGKX7+pX&KCaorl*^?%t{f*dJz7E4lrgzvJ7>28<-eEU&Jj=^o4!eZX_zusM zT!;09WKyjP{C{O5-5t3jZ3k4xy?7JFN|LEfX+Y!fv4smA4_&kw-hLOa*II{nka8p` zf!%Ug&a(eJrr0j}hSwc>fQz25g#Wa?79@h;vTN`kjn@g}->`zXUC@qSyrshF$S zE!#5R0XN=731$l)q-|!4tQDB+)YKHLq2%DO4?{GR7aYd*)EsQ#jChEJYbYv2((09| zT~7~#C0ZY%HyITr`N6aO)lf!=WMYbUr;C?SZHT1$>X@w~WQ-5RL`9axeDW*)2_0YK z&v)4B)@*g-M{KXGn{SxhGmbG2%jGT4J@QD5(cjlU@>q8MTaV@LWzfI1KkL1%c!qv? zork4)tAzW=TwCq7cZaEd2(r!I{-roR26`0>u^Nm7Q@{_vqaZIqe(-s45cCGs!&oXigNN1FaX*8* zz%8Xh)PS#63K8)fW2xYL@GO`N{u|5$J*$Ms1Gj=TU>?{6+Q43LT(uAyY>eN7qrq%2 z5@FA#E@%=W9vlGIgC5O7>;yN0dEjUN z5~3gc&2=GCN9Z8nAp-mXi~&7cgjfWIf$PB;U<$YtOb7o6=7RqKtH1*A3Rn+zf&JhR zn0NzI;K5i5I2ybPP6FdvF{NO{O_3_L<011VdIp{XYrsWq7)r1cd<@=g7a|b>dQAuB z9(?r{@_~N`Tfi1@2rRjcIrhY2zJmt9kS+{8xDreOYr$MFuNxf&jbEgqXQLRK{{`M0 z`~$ce>;tpGxxIKpP~V5uYG7>mJyZzJ08_wsz)Vp674m^SU=tX3A5#M!0=@9XxG;eF zz$Fjh2aCWT!IrQ=Y#VI1L*EJU9(WfFegSX(Jvs!c|ARRPGbtf2l&_}Ec@}<@a`Hk= zRfjRSjzDC;Pr-dTt{c>yH;oUGU%s!(J)frL&*m#AE#Jc5qtbj|zK5>nPxdR!$9v1g zX6y9tsuo_*p{4+s+4%ewQeZ(4@20qdY2*D0guv3ZCyX!Cs~9spr6ocOhNgvzuSFDCaB;rvaCI$_~ulyqWapbs{8lw8Xqoqn#)_-kFjJh@30hHC?&OgKG6iC4(4 z(06Ps@=lWTBFSxDhCd0~I=kY~I-%JpsnFov1P}IzJq6&dMohXy9~1_8`yh}Y=Gl{6 zj~vC~s1{|`!h;IzDH8X!@VrL%3McX!@+*>f6}?mx?l-Co`%}&nE059J_Wl}SK1S{d z^p_&v=v~N>CFhu<+oal~)5s$lA;&nI5SL`#UUH5uMs-G~kJV`cAkBxrjGBvr_#yv-dv4tjTf%NCCKJA&ynk=cPgXC;Fz;%-^ArWoDjA<8ePn3(98j z7TR4F#HUdylyqt?GrU}OQ3y${07)MAx8xY;qV0rM<)URnJ57N$!^^esnC#^pHGBq7 z9W?ujRcdX6cFjfm8d@uDMh!ji_&-&H7naD^&^A4#g+Yr)Ob%8wY)3X7S|ZijBvS@F z$+BmgPQMNVEw7Ue@IIu6wuwBKLQaNy_acIik@FzQed~n(drCTK=9?((q%ZHJLnl}9 z_vxpT(|8?4mxuDdQBt{tN!nI!#+Uj)`82;|1ouhup>vkJ%G|;^+LC*+0RcLl9+pd{ zYJ~e}C~UP({~Ek$H13o?kEeuFsT_;ul&@bV;;nrm zu@RP_Avwk4N?PQBYHl!V zTNMjO$ObdTsr0cOit^&ej(pAo>cw2XD(-H=V?=;)aESZBuZ=buzt)>4?BUCOUhSG}Xq`N|wGzDo5!mL-oq diff --git a/dwm/dwm-6.2/dwm.o b/dwm/dwm-6.2/dwm.o index 02c4b6f50c033e2df3f714c21af7b24bcb00d5aa..8aaf26418dbe3d0523c945ff2f2f71c2cb0a1a59 100644 GIT binary patch delta 784 zcmZ9K&r2IY6oB`Qr5KUc66v}^+2qvp$6)Q%T+2X4Dv%(5e$EH>6hSngTY3o+I| zIdmNgEdAytkRD*G&JPowv-m2#!^76+bAUazk^e+^@b8${V3a-C{ov(U@%!Byuz>!W z7yp)b?qxNxfQN3r2Z_jcMbNJJFcvF1yufBfw-d6at0noms+pABQuvhQeJaQFfo?d` zjw^Ns^W4r#n^J5Fj}P>Tx6&>u_MPMzg};|PtMHGK=M+9Kc?scAH>&^HmU#8>^7+~+ zK04IxKZ;#`AZ)vw(bBEs7gKPb!fzRZKgAV(*N9>t%V{wza{F4bzXGB+g-vdAiY*0& z{fho09ZIbK$n1bcjGpYn8vh7EIKya-lAb->tc4(qqd}p7(FP^H1a3A$L`!3(5%R=- Li&@|B*fswFO?RXN delta 723 zcmZ9JO-LI-6vy{Xq+~;>36U;)DC@0@^P`Pkr7(xWj&RMl;|nxCa{7Z`S1`=y*hD5kQo@>%wNVwBzB=;QH#)^NS8>F&MENUToZK1ylePFqVgCHwIiw_S<P_hxa4*^*=%7PsHA($Szse{_rxB(Z+^2TJUdE%344wMp|ghI$E@#8l4) z6U#kY^G(=sso!?S&XC~V{Tx=b1V;R b$Y7meKaZiS1aV84zDlUWb3W@3=LW_N4f~dY diff --git a/scripts/download-current-video.sh b/scripts/download-current-video.sh new file mode 100644 index 0000000..ed013fa --- /dev/null +++ b/scripts/download-current-video.sh @@ -0,0 +1,12 @@ +#!/bin/sh + +xdotool key ctrl+l +xdotool key ctrl+c +# xdotool type yy + +# link="$(xclip -o -selection clipboard | sed -E 's|([^&]*)(&)(.*)|\1|')" +link="$(xclip -o | sed -E 's|([^&]*)(&)(.*)|\1|')" + +filename="$(dash $SCRIPTS/download-selected-video.sh "$link")" + +echo "$filename" diff --git a/scripts/download-selected-video.sh b/scripts/download-selected-video.sh new file mode 100644 index 0000000..2542e1b --- /dev/null +++ b/scripts/download-selected-video.sh @@ -0,0 +1,7 @@ +#!/bin/sh + +url="$(xclip -o -selection clipboard)" + +filename="$(dash $TSCRIPTS/download-video.sh "$url")" + +echo "$filename" diff --git a/scripts/watch-select-twitch.sh b/scripts/watch-select-twitch.sh new file mode 100644 index 0000000..b060d2e --- /dev/null +++ b/scripts/watch-select-twitch.sh @@ -0,0 +1,7 @@ +#!/bin/sh + +fav_streamers="$(cat $FAV_STREAMERS)" + +watch="$(echo "$fav_streamers" | rofi -dmenu -matching fuzzy)" + +[ -n "$watch" ] && mpv "https://www.twitch.tv/$watch" diff --git a/scripts/xampp-folder.sh b/scripts/xampp-folder.sh new file mode 100644 index 0000000..7c83594 --- /dev/null +++ b/scripts/xampp-folder.sh @@ -0,0 +1,3 @@ +#!/bin/sh + +dash $TSCRIPTS/run-on-terminal.sh "cd /opt/lampp/; su initega" diff --git a/termscripts/kernel-update.sh b/termscripts/kernel-update.sh index cedc32e..66ffb20 100644 --- a/termscripts/kernel-update.sh +++ b/termscripts/kernel-update.sh @@ -2,23 +2,23 @@ next_number="$(eselect kernel list | wc -l)" && -old_config="$HOME/kernel-config-`uname -r`" && +old_config="/home/initega/kernel-config-`uname -r`" && cp /usr/src/linux/.config $old_config && -sudo emerge --ask --update --deep --with-bdeps=y --newuse \ +emerge --ask --update --deep --with-bdeps=y --newuse \ sys-kernel/gentoo-sources && -sudo eselect kernel set $next_number && +eselect kernel set $next_number && cp $old_config /usr/src/linux/.config && cd /usr/src/linux && -sudo make syncconfig && -sudo make modules_prepare && -sudo emerge --ask @module-rebuild && -sudo make -j2 && -sudo make modules_install && -sudo make install && +make syncconfig && +make modules_prepare && +emerge --ask @module-rebuild && +make -j2 && +make modules_install && +make install && -sudo grub-mkconfig -o /grub/libreboot_grub.cfg +grub-mkconfig -o /grub/libreboot_grub.cfg